Course programme

CCTV Operations are conducted in a control room away from the public. This makes it an ideal profession for those who prefer not to interact directly with the general public. As an office based role it also suits those less physically active candidates for the security industry.

This qualification places you on the security industry career and education pathway which can lead to degree level qualification and a senior management position for those that wish to go that far.

The training course is 28 hours in duration which are delivered over four days. It includes two examinations which are marked by the approved QCA body Edexcel and successful learners are awarded a BTEC Level 2 in CCTV Operations. This certificate gives the learner the correct qualification to apply to the SIA for a licence.

Course Synopsis

Topics coverd will include:

  • Roles and responsibilities of a CCTV operator
  • Codes of practice, operating procedures and guidelines
  • CCTV equipment and its operation
  • Control room operation and access
  • Legislation for CCTV
  • Dealing with CCTV incidents
  • CCTV surveillance techniques
  • Fire and Emergency procedures
  • Health and Safety at work and other relevant legislation
  • Control room practices
